About the event

We are delighted to launch our signature Hi-Tea experience at India's First Riverine Museum on the unique vintage cruise The Bengal Paddle

1. Immersive Museum Experience: Step into India’s only riverine museum, chronicling the human effort to tame the Hooghly River and the evolution of marine technology in the process.

2. Interactive Exhibits: Unlike traditional museums, our rare vintage marine artifacts offer an interactive experience, taking you as far back as the 16th century

3. Elegant Tea House: Enjoy an exquisite tea-time experience with Glenburn’s European tea-time dishes, featuring first flush Darjeeling tea and artisanal coffee while you soak in the views of the Ganga in the comfort of our AC middle deck

Join us for a journey through time, blending history with a touch of elegance and luxury.
